Why we put Til , mustard oil and black cloth on ' LORD SHANI ' ...

Geography
1 answer:
FromTheMoon [43]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

Ways to appease Lord Shani.

Explanation:

We put Til , mustard oil and black cloth on ' LORD SHANI ' in order to get relieve from pains and troubles in our lives. These are the ways to appease Lord Shani. This putting of Til , mustard oil and black cloth on ' LORD SHANI ' is the way of worship. After Lord Shani became free, he requested Lord Hanuman to give him some oil to reduce his miserable pain. Lord Hanuman offered Lord Shani some mustard oil. After massage of that oil on his body, the pain was removed instantly. So that's why it is a tradition to offer mustard oil to Lord Shani Dev.

Name two ways that fog forms and give an example of each.
AURORKA [14]

Answer:

A. When a sea breeze blows over cold water, water vapor is forced to condense thus forming fog.

B. When cool air mixes with warm moist air over the water fog forms.

Explanation:

A. We see this often in cities close to water such as San Fransisco.

B. You will see this in hot humid coastal areas such as Florida
